This is my card for this weekÂ’s color challenge #425. Karen is our hostess and she chose basic gray, blushing bride and pink pirouette.
Our dessert is flowers and we can add our choice of green for the leaves.
My card started with my layout. This week I am using the MojoMonday #292 sketch.
The top bg panel is dsp from the SU “twitterpated collection” and the bottom panel is basic gray cs using the SU fancy fan embossing folder.
These panels are layered over pink pirouette cs. I added some blushing bride ribbon to join the panels together.
The tilted layers are basic gray dsp. My pennants are cut using a Spellbinders die.
My daisy is cut with the SU flowers #2 die in blushing bride. I added a button center and some pear pizzazz leaves.
